Cargo ship runs aground in Columbia River

CATHLAMET, Wash. (AP) — The Coast Guard says a 584-foot cargo vessel ran aground in the Columbia River near Cathlamet, Wash., but there are no visible signs of pollution.

No injuries were reported from the Thursday night mishap at Puget Island.

The agency says the Luminous Ace grounded after an electrical outage caused the vessel to lose its steering. Tug boats were sent to assist it and it’s not blocking the waterway.

The ship has regained power and propulsion. The Coast Guard says the tugs planned to help move the vessel at high tide early Friday about 20 miles west to an anchoring spot near Astoria, Ore.
